Output 81e63532cb6bb22aa017dac12e1156d28945170b9b5530e297e27458c033e683:3

value
20957321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cdaadac726c35e393371a7df17a19b91fe7314b OP_EQUAL
address
MWx8UpAK3xB5S2otMfykCMUT4yM7SDRCTa
transaction
81e63532cb6bb22aa017dac12e1156d28945170b9b5530e297e27458c033e683
spent
true